#1d1b86 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1d1b86 is composed of 11.4% red, 10.6% green and 52.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.4% cyan, 79.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.5% black. It has a hue angle of 241.1 degrees, a saturation of 66.5% and a lightness of 31.6%. #1d1b86 color hex could be obtained by blending #3a36ff with #00000d.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#1d1b86 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1d1b86 has RGB values of R:29, G:27, B:134 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0.8, Y:0,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 1907590.
